Description

The tour is approximately 2 hours long and features an iconic classic car called a Trabant. The object of the tour is to take you back in time and make you feel what life was like for people living in Bulgaria during the communist era. Our focus is not to put you to sleep with statistics but rather show you what kind of challenges people had to deal with both during and after the communist times.

Itinerary

10 min

Talk about the significance of NDK and the 1300 year anniversary of the first Bulgarian state.

Admission included20 min

Our guide will take you though the Museum and expand on the sculptures and artwork on display.

10 min

Our guide will walk you to the National Archives and go over how the secret police held a tight grip over the population.

Pass by

We will talk about the political developments that lead to the fall of Communism in 1989.
